Meet Francisco, a young boy living in Argentina, in "Francisco: Our Little Argentine Cousin" by Eva Cannon Brooks. This charming story introduces readers to the daily life, customs, and traditions of a young Argentine boy. Through Francisco's experiences, young readers will discover the rich cultural heritage of Argentina, from its vibrant music and dance to its delicious food and warm family values.

Originally published in the early 20th century, this book offers a glimpse into a different time, providing valuable insights into the lives of children around the world. Join Francisco on his adventures and learn about the unique aspects of Argentine culture in this delightful and educational tale.
